Hotels in Catalonia near Railway Station Salou
We found 396 properties with availability in Catalonia
Tarragona Apartments
5 Carrer Del Pare Iglesias 21 Apartament, Tarragona, Spain
Tarracohomes, Th121 Apartamento Centrico Para 4 Personas
Escrivanies Velles 4, 2, Tarragona, Spain
Espectacular Duplex Con Encanto!
Carrer Del Vidre, Tarragona, Spain
Forum Experience Adults Only
Carrer D'En Talavera, 14, Tarragona, Spain
Tarraco Cathedral Cottage
Carrer De La Mare De Deu Del Claustre 2, Tarragona, Spain
Duplex Historico En Part Alta
Placa De Sant Joan, 17 Bajos, Tarragona, Spain
Duplex De Encanto En Part Alta!
17 Placa De Sant Joan, Tarragona, Spain
Talavera Suites
Carrer D'En Talavera, 25 Piso 3 Puerta 3, Tarragona, Spain
Olivia V
5 Placa De L Oli 5, Tarragona, Spain
Amplio Piso En El Centro De Tarragona
Avinguda De Prat De La Riba, Tarragona, Spain
Oli By Unik Vacation
4 Placa De L'Oli, Tarragona, Spain
Apartamento En El Corazon De Tarragona. Planta Baja Con Patio.
Carrer De Sant Llorenc 12, Entresuelo 2ª Cp 43003, Tarragona, Spain
Bettatur Apartament Placa De L'Oli
Placa De L'Oli, Tarragona, Spain
Apartament De La Susanna Old Town Mezzanine
12 Carrer De Sant Llorenc Entresol, 1A, Tarragona, Spain
Ruixim Corporate Housing
Carrer De Gravina, 25, Tarragona, Spain
Apartament Anfiteatre Roma
Via Augusta, Tarragona, Spain
Apartamento Tarragona Centro Historico
25 Carrer D'En Talavera 3º, Tarragona, Spain
Acogedor Apartamento En Serrallo
Calle De San Pedro, 25 2-1ª, Tarragona, Spain
Sunflower Apartment Centrico
Carrer De Pere Martell, 19, Tarragona, Spain
Habitacio A Tarragona
Carrer D'Higini Angles 8, Tarragona, Spain